Smart product image generation with AI is fundamentally powered by machine learning models trained on millions of product pictures. Such models can reason over properties of objects such as 3D shapes, textures, reflections and shadows in a given context. If a user uploads one image, the AI recognizes a product’s boundaries and features, then reconstructs it in different environments.
The process typically includes:
- Background removal and replacement
- Illumination improvement and shadow recreation
- Perspective adjustment
- Scene creation using templates
- Auto sizing at marketplace level
Using a combination of computer vision and generative algorithms, AI can generate studio-quality photography without the need for physical equipment.
The process of getting from photo to marketplace gallery is a series of smart steps:
- Object Detection and Segmentation – AI first separates the product from its background. Even more advanced segmentation models edges, contours, and fine details like transparent objects or specular surfaces.
- Image Enhancement – After isolation, the system will increase brightness, contrast and sharpness. It improves perspective correction and image detail restoration to ensure a clear vision for your presentation.
- Template-Based Scene Generation – Artificial intelligence uses pre-specified skins for particular marketplaces. Those templates could be white board, lifestyle room or infographic layouts.
- Angle Simulation – By employing 3D inference algorithms, the AI infers depth and shape. It is able to create a virtual camera that renders the object from different views, even when only one photo was shot.
- Marketplace Formatting – Last but not least, images are resized and optimized for the dimensions required by the marketplace so they comply with platform guidelines.
This organized process is designed to enable a company to upload a few pictures and get back a diverse set of visuals in minutes.

There are essentially two fundamental components to artificial intelligence: the algorithm and the template.
Algorithms power the generative process. They look for patterns, estimate how the light will play out and run virtual shadows. Templates keep images in line with the standard marketplace format.
Modern AI systems use:
- Generative Adversarial Networks (GANs)
- Diffusion models
- Neural rendering techniques
- Depth estimation models
Such techniques allow realistic material appearance of, for example, metals, fabrics, glass and plastics.
Templates standardize output for consistency. They ensure:
- Correct aspect ratios
- Text placement alignment
- Brand color integration
- Optimized whitespace
When you put these two together, AI-generated smart product images are consistent and scalable.

Images made via AI can be embedded into e-commerce platforms including Amazon, Shopify and WooCommerce. Most tools have the capability to automatically export images in desired dimensions and compression.
Online sellers can also take advantage of this automation. Rather than editing images manually, users can download a ready-to-upload bundle tailored to their marketplace.
Amazon, for instance, insists that the main image have a pure white background. AI enforces compliance without the need to apply manual edits. However, more creative freedom is available through platforms such as Shopify, and AI templates could cater to it.
AI may be an efficient tool, but businesses can’t lose their human touch. Pictures may not reflect the true colors of the product. Over-editing can be misleading to consumers.
Best practices include:
- Ensuring accurate color representation
- Avoiding unrealistic size scaling
- Clearly labeling illustrative images
The ethical application of smart product image generation with AI enhances the brand’s credibility and the consumer’s confidence.
